| description | Tempe is a product that the people of Indonesia popularity, mainly South Kalimantan. The increase in tempeh production in MSMEs in Banjarbaru is proportional to the demand. It has an impact on increasing waste production. Currently, environmental issues are one of the urgent topics for MSMEs, including Tempe MSMEs. Therefore, it is necessary to carry out a clean production analysis. This study aims to evaluate the application of cleaner production in the Tempe industry. Activities were carried out at MSMEs ABC in Guntung Paikat, Banjarbaru City, South Kalimantan. The method used is quick scanning at all stages of the process. The activities begin with identifying production processes, identifying clean production opportunities, determining priority scales, and feasibility studies for implementing clean production. The study shows that wastewater is the most produced from Tempe production. Based on determining the priority scale, applying multilevel filtration technology is a choice for reducing water usage and minimizing liquid waste. The feasibility calculations show that the application of this technology has a PP value of 15 months. |
